Michaela Camden, NY

"It was August 13, 2005 and what a perfect day it was to play soccer. I remember everything about that day. During my first game of the tournament; my teammate passed me a through ball, I ran onto it, and for some reason I still don’t understand I slid to get the ball, and as I did the other teams keeper came out to get the ball, and we collided. Here I was 65 pounds soaking wet, going up against someone who was twice my size, so you can bet the outcome wasn’t very good."

Marilyn New York, NY

"At the end of August I was enjoying a long weekend in Nantucket when my friends and I decided it would be fun to rent motor scooters to explore the island. It was fun until the very end of the day when my scooter skidded and I landed on my right foot (as well as my knee, hip, elbow and head). I knew immediately that I had done a lot of damage to my foot. After being rushed to the local hospital and a full workup I was told that I would need surgery to repair the broken bones in my foot."

Sue Helston, Cornwall, United Kingdom

"28th July, 1968 was a day that changed my life. From being a fit, attractive and energetic 20 year old mum with an 8 month old baby I became an unattractive, disabled female with little hope of continuing to live a normal life. On this day, I was involved in a serious road accident that left me with a badly disfigured face, brain damage with memory loss, multiple vision, a hand that had been sewn back after being almost severed."
